Transaction 3718bf1698644f4d61a1a71eabf984a29d19e2ef02bb4e98df29d9c1f66120c8
1 Input
2 Outputs
- 3718bf1698644f4d61a1a71eabf984a29d19e2ef02bb4e98df29d9c1f66120c8:0
- 3718bf1698644f4d61a1a71eabf984a29d19e2ef02bb4e98df29d9c1f66120c8:1
value 43447998
address 1sPwpodDy2Rk5193A5Xg4WLiATY6R8VVp
value 414821
address 12LYPFrpUZr75EEg9z3uUVyusftZ5oQmYw